The Wood Norton in picturesque Worcestershire offers a luxurious getaway. Dine at The Restaurant or al fresco on the garden terrace. Enjoy billiards indoors, and helpful staff assist with dry cleaning and concierge services. Visitors love the delicious breakfast.

Where is The Wood Norton located?
Situated in Evesham, this hotel is within 3 mi (5 km) of Evesham Country Park, Evesham Arts Centre, and Almonry Heritage Centre. Evesham Leisure Centre and The Vale Golf and Country Club are also within 6 mi (10 km).
